Latest Patents

Yoshida's latest patents include a package of volatile substances and an air conditioner designed for vehicles. The package of volatile substances features a bag containing a volatile substance with antibacterial properties, enclosed within a case that adapts to various air conditioner shapes and sizes. This design allows for the controlled volatilization of the substance at a predetermined rate. Another patent involves a semi-closed type breathing apparatus that effectively removes carbon dioxide. This apparatus includes a double-duct structure that simplifies user detachment and enhances the overall design.
